
The Pharmacy Careers Summit brings together leaders and innovators from across the Australian pharmacy landscape to explore the evolving career pathways available to today’s pharmacists. Each year, the event attracts strong national engagement and continues to be recognised for its contribution to workforce development and professional growth.
Building on the momentum of the previous annual award-winning summits - Best Event APAC (2025) and Best Summit (2024) at the Eventeer Awards - PCS26 will once again deliver an extensive program featuring speakers across industry, clinical practice, business, leadership, and personal development. Every session is designed to equip attendees with practical insights and forward-looking guidance to support their next career step.
The PCS26 Trade Exhibition connects you directly with many of Australia’s most prominent pharmacy employers and organisations. Whether you’re pursuing an intern placement, pharmacist role, or exploring ownership and entrepreneurial opportunities, this is the essential annual gathering for anyone shaping a career in the profession.
PCS26 is entirely virtual, free to attend, and designed for maximum accessibility. With interactive networking, a dynamic leaderboard, and no travel required, you can participate from anywhere while still gaining the full experience of a national careers showcase.

Pharmacy ownership may feel like a future goal, but understanding the pathway early can help students make more informed career decisions. In this webinar, Natalie Sirianni will explore the current pharmacy landscape, emerging opportunities in the profession, and what pharmacy students should know about business ownership, finance, valuation, and leadership. This session is designed to give students and early-career pharmacists practical insight into the skills, considerations, and first steps involved in preparing for pharmacy ownership.

Thinking about a career pivot in hospital pharmacy? This session will provide practical advice on finding the right role, building your clinical knowledge and skills through education and training and connecting with experienced peers through AdPha Connect and Communities. It will also explore how the ANZCAP Independent and Training Pathways can support your professional development and career progression once you get that role in hospital pharmacy.

Owning a pharmacy is about more than dispensing medicines - it requires strong commercial, financial and leadership skills. This session will explore the fundamentals of pharmacy ownership, including understanding financial statements, improve profitability and monitor the key performance indicators that underpin long-term success.
Attendees will gain practical insights into the financial metrics used by successful pharmacy owners and learn how to identify opportunities for growth and efficiency. Whether you're considering your first pharmacy purchase or looking to improve the performance of an existing business, this session will provide actionable strategies to help you make informed ownership decisions.
